Step 1: Recall pathogenic roles.
- Haemophilus aegyptius causes acute purulent conjunctivitis → III.
- Haemophilus influenzae causes upper respiratory infections and meningitis → I.
- Haemophilus ducreyi causes chancroid (STD) → IV.
- Haemophilus haemolyticus is linked with pneumonia-like illnesses → II.
